Brooklyn Heights, NY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Brooklyn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Brooklyn Heights | $4,295 | $1,975 | $8,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$5,540 | $1,425 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$6,823 | $2,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$8,070 | $3,850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$9,070 | $3,995 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$12,021 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ights | $9,450 | $9,450 | $9,450 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Brooklyn Heights
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Brooklyn Heights?
Actualmente hay 6,350 Apartamentos Estudios en Brooklyn Heights con alquileres que van desde $1,975 hasta $8,500, con un precio medio de $4,295.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Brooklyn Heights?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Brooklyn Heights varian entre $1,425 y $21,030 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$5,540
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Brooklyn Heights van desde $2,200 hasta $28,650.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$6,823
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Brooklyn Heights?
En estos momentos hay 888 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Brooklyn Heights en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,850 y $24,633 - con una media de $8,070 para el lugar.
